Output 721b231f0259eec2df0254327a68b56cbd9418f974cffd60be6ea4d508eb36a9:21

value
3894000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049b40859bb067687bdaf983dd5e5f060c651860 OP_EQUAL
address
327NcQqfabJqq7aC8etnKkyzKxZ2SXkHVe
transaction
721b231f0259eec2df0254327a68b56cbd9418f974cffd60be6ea4d508eb36a9
spent
true